Mysql数据库备份和按条件导出表数据

时间:2022-11-16 17:54:38
Mysql数据库备份和按条件导出表数据
一、备份数据库
mysqldump -u root -p  dbcurr>/home/20090219.sql
mysqldum为备份命令,-u用户,-p密码,dbcurr数据库名,>备份符,
/home/20090219.sql存储数据文件的路径。
   www.2cto.com  
注:如果备份远程数据库,只需在-u前加上-h参数加具体IP地址即可。
二、还原数据库
# mysql -u root -p dbcurr</home/20090219.sql
mysql为还原命令,-u用户,-p密码,dbcurr数据库名,<还原符,
/home/20090219.sql还原数据文件的路径。
注:如果将数据还原到远程数据库,只需在-u前加上-h参数加具体IP地址即可。
 www.2cto.com  
三、按条件导出表中数据
# mysqldump -u root -p dbname --no-create-db=TRUE --no-create-info=
TRUE --add-drop-table=FALSE --where="id<50" tablename>/home/tablename_less50.sql;
dbname为数据库名,tablename为表明,--where=后的内容为导出条件。